There is a number of deficiencies with Swift and Numbers. Especially when trying to be clever with generics.
- The API exposes built in types like`BuiltIn.Word` as the return type of some APIs but there is no way to use said types. - We have a Float and a Float80. Float and Doubles can't be initialised (via init) with anything but Integer values but Float80 can be initialized with both Floating Point and Integer - We have a SignedNumberType but no UnsignedNumberType, All the floating points use this protocol, so shouldn't this be NumberType ? - SignedIntegerType and UnsignedIntegerType have a way of generically constructing an Int as long as you cast it to the Maximum Int or UInt. But there is no such thing for Floating Point Numbers. - We have Float80 and a typealised Float32 and Float64. Why couldn't have triple as an extra type name, as having one true type with a number is confusing ? - If all number types could be initilized with all number types, then a lot of the constructors could be in the NumberType protocol. Just in general it was hard to extend integers and floating point types. For example in my code I wanted to pass a struct that contained a value to any Floating Point or Integer and it would convert.
